Paul Brandon Genovese Obituary

With heavy hearts, we announce the death of Paul Brandon Genovese of Lee Center, New York, born in Rome, New York, who passed away on November 21, 2021.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Paul Brandon Genovese to pay them a last tribute.

He was predeceased by: his grandparents, Joseph A. Genovese and Patricia Zeglin; and his great-grandparent Mary (Earl Cook). He is survived by: his parents, Paul J. Genovese and Mary Kim Coates; his wife Stacey; his children, Braydon and Brooke; his stepparents, Randy and Shelley; his siblings, Travis (Lacey), Desiree' (Scott Farrell), Eric (Jen), Victoria Snow (Mason), Gabrielle Snow and Mark Snow; his parents-in-law, Karrie and Paul Casler; his siblings-in-law, Khristy, Paul and Alexis; and his grandparents, Marilyn Geonvese and Phil Zeglin. He is also survived by many a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ews and cousins.
